Office Support Associate - University of Illinois Extension

University of Illinois Urbana-Champaign, Westchester, IL, United States


Extension - Unit 6, Westchester
Works under general supervision of the County Director to organize, coordinate, and perform a variety of clerical duties requiring knowledge of general office and university procedures and methods.

Duties & Responsibilities

Fiscal Support

Monitored petty cash, applied for reimbursements; prepared documents for vouchering; prepared invoice vouchers and purchase orders; performed Quicken reconciliation and secretarial financial reports.

Assisted the team in Extension fiscal accounts including monitoring inventory and ordering supplies; processed P‑card transactions and requisitions under direction of the Office Support Specialist/County Director.

Ordered office and educational supplies in collaboration with the office chair as deemed necessary.

Prepared fiscal reports and managed budgets.

Administrative Duties

Answered and directed incoming calls to the appropriate person or program.

Arranged internal and external meetings for the Unit 6 Westchester branch office—scheduling times, reserving rooms, arranging food and coordinating schedules.

Reviewed incoming mail and redirected or obtained additional information as needed.

Compiled information for annual reports, work plans, and special evaluation studies as directed.

Formatted complex materials using office software (reports, agendas, minutes, speeches, tables, certificates, etc.).

Typeset materials and edited for grammar, punctuation and sentence structure.

Gathered and devised forms, composed letters, or compiled factual reports.

Provided secretarial support in collaboration with the Office Specialist for all staff at Unit 6 Westchester—duplication of materials, preparation of mailing labels and postage.

Assisted educators and coordinators as needed (database maintenance, bulletin distribution).

Served as a receptionist in person and by telephone, providing information as instructed.

Recorded meeting minutes for staff and office meetings.

Assisted the County Director with compliance review records including civil rights forms.

Other

Other duties as assigned.

Complied with affirmative action/equal opportunity policies and guidelines in all aspects of Extension work.

Minimum Qualifications

High school diploma or equivalent.

At least 18 months of relevant experience—college coursework equivalent or work experience in office/clerical activities, including computer system use.

Knowledge, Skills and Abilities

Strong communication skills.

Capacity to communicate with a wide variety of people, meeting the public in a pleasant, composed and cordial manner, clearly and concisely.

Ability to work independently while contributing to a professional office team.

Ability to use Windows‑based computer applications and presentation & communication equipment.

Appointment Information
100% full‑time Civil Service 0846 – Office Support Associate position, 12‑month basis. Salary: $42,872.70. Expected start date as soon as possible.

Benefits
Health, Dental, Vision, Life Insurance, Retirement Plan, Paid time off, Tuition waivers for employees and dependents.

Additional Physical Demands
Requires work within office and outside communities, traveling as needed. Must secure personal transportation. May be required to travel evenings or weekends. May lift items up to 40 lbs.
